A suffix is a type of affix which is attached to the root of a word, only this time, the letters are attached to the end of the word rather than the beginning. Suffixes are letters added to the end of a base word to change its conjugation, word type, or other grammar properties like plurality. A suffix is a group of letters added at the end of a word to change its meaning or grammatical function. The meaning of suffix is an affix occurring at the end of a word, base, or phrase.
